Sorry, but Miami is among the worst places possible to acquire a Rolex Submariner at retail. There is a 0.0% chance of that happening. You need a substantial purchase history and a relationship with AD salesperson to be considered.

If you are willing to pay over list or pay over list for pre owned, then their are lots of choices. If not, then stop looking and enjoy Miami!

Rolex is hardly the only luxury brand whose products can't be casually purchased. That exclusivity is part of the luxury market.

Seriously, just buy a used one. There are a zillion subs out there, and many are for sale from reputable sellers. You'll pay more than MSRP, but that's because right now the watch is worth more than MSRP. Find a trustworthy seller, pick a watch at a fair price, and you're good to go.
